On an unannounced date, the Korea Communications Commission (KCC) issued a directive to block Polymarket, classifying the platform's operations as illegal gambling. This is not a warning shot; it is a live enforcement action. The effect on Polymarket's daily volume—roughly $2.5 billion in open interest as of last week—will be marginal in the short term. But the systemic signal is not about volume. It is about the collapse of regulatory arbitrage as a sustainable strategy for on-chain prediction markets.

Polymarket operates on Polygon, using a non-custodial design where users deposit USDC into smart contracts to bet on binary outcomes. The platform does not hold funds; the code does. Yet the KCC's action treats the interface—the website and its DNS—as the point of failure. This is a structural shift. Regulators are no longer debating the legal status of prediction markets; they are executing technical blocks. Survival is the ultimate metric of a robust system. Polymarket's architecture, however elegant, now faces a real-world stress test that no smart contract can solve.

Context: The Global Liquidity Map of Regulatory Enforcement

The KCC's move follows a pattern. In 2024, the U.S. Commodity Futures Trading Commission (CFTC) fined Polymarket $1.4 million for operating an unregistered derivatives exchange. The European Union's MiCA framework, effective 2025, classifies prediction markets under gambling or financial instruments depending on the jurisdiction, creating a patchwork of compliance costs. South Korea's action is the first direct IP-level block by a major economy. This is not a one-off; it is a template. The macro environment is consolidating, and regulators are synchronizing playbooks. Core Analysis: The Structural Risk of Precedent Diffusion

The KCC's directive will likely be cited by regulators in other jurisdictions. The U.S. has 14 states with similar bans on event-based contracts. France's Autorité des Marchés Financiers (AMF) has already issued warnings. The risk is not that Polymarket loses Korean users—estimated at less than 5% of its user base—but that the precedent triggers a cascading enforcement wave. Polymarket's non-custodial design offers limited protection against regulatory blocks. The KCC can force Korean ISPs to block the domain, and although users can use VPNs, the legal risk shifts to them. More importantly, the on-ramp and off-ramp channels—Korean exchanges that convert KRW to USDC—become choke points. Survival is the ultimate metric of a robust system. The platform's ability to maintain liquidity depth and user trust through this phase will determine whether prediction markets can survive as a distinct asset class.

Contrarian Angle: The Decoupling Thesis Is a Myth

The prevailing narrative in crypto circles is that decentralized platforms can operate independently of state regulation. This is false. Polymarket's reliance on USDC—a centralized stablecoin issued by Circle—and its dependence on Polygon's infrastructure, which is not immune to geopolitical pressure, expose the myth of decoupling. The KCC's action proves that code is not a shield against sovereign enforcement. The real contrarian insight is that regulatory pressure may accelerate the evolution of prediction markets into compliant event derivatives, similar to Kalshi's CFTC-approved contracts. This is a Darwinian filter: projects that can absorb compliance costs will survive; those that cannot will vanish. The bubble isn't popping; it's being pruned.
